1979 Profiles: Willie Parker and Phil Olsen
WILLIE PARKER
Center
No. 61
North Texas State
"The Bills' regular center for the past two seasons, Willie started all 14 games of the 1977 campaign at the center post, moving in for the departed Mike Montler. He had appeared in 30 consecutive games for the Bills before suffering an injury in the second game of 1976.
Willie is an excellent snapper on punting downs.
He won three letters in weightlifting at North Texas State."
-1979 Topps No. 259

PHIL OLSEN
Center-Defensive Tackle
Utah State
"Phil recovered from two knee operations to become a Rams' regular at right defensive tackle in 1971. He followed his older brother, Merlin, to Utah State and earned many of the same honors- he was an All-American defensive tackle, he played in the East-West Shrine and Hula Bowl Games and was picked as a College All-Star."
-1973 Topps No. 14

1979 Profile: Nick Mike-Mayer
Place Kicker
No. 5
Temple
"Nick joined the Eagles for the final three games of 1977 and displayed a perfect record. He was three-for-three in field goal tries and made seven extra points [7-for-7].
Nick earned a degree in languages at Temple."
-1979 Topps No. 107
No. 5
Temple
"One of the NFL's outstanding rookies in 1973, Nick was one of the NCAA's leading placement specialists in 1972."
-1974 Topps No. 186
"Nick has been very accurate on placement attempts since 1967, the year he first kicked in competition. On November 4, 1973, his 16-yard field goal with 54 seconds left helped the Falcons defeat the 49ers."
-1976 Topps No. 506
"Nick enjoyed his greatest game as a pro on November 4, 1973. He had five field goals in the game, hitting on his fifth with 54 seconds remaining the game, giving the Falcons a 15-13 win. He missed a point-after-touchdown for the first time in his career in the 11th game of 1975. Until then he had connected on his first 73 extra-point tries. He has led the Falcons in scoring four times.
At Temple, Nick kicked 13 of 20 field goals and 24 of 26 extra points as a senior."
-1977 Topps No. 37
"Nick's name is beside nearly every Falcons placekicking record. His rookie season of 1973 saw him kicking the longest field goal of his career, a 52-yarder against the 49ers. That year he kicked five field goals in a 15-13 win over the Rams.
Nick works as a car salesman during the off-season."
-1978 Topps No. 491

1979 Profile: Merv Krakau
Linebacker
No. 52
Iowa State
"Merv has been a consistently strong player for the Bills both as a starting linebacker and as a specialty teams player. He played in the 1972 Liberty Bowl.
One of Merv's hobbies is bowling."
1979 Topps No. 491

1979 Profile: Mike Kadish
Defensive Tackle
No. 71
Notre Dame
"Mike was voted as the Bills' Most Valuable Player by his teammates for his performance during the 1977 campaign. He led all Buffalo defensive linemen that season with 117 tackles, third best on the defensive squad. Mike was the Bills' defensive leader in 1975 with 93 tackles and seven quarterback sacks.
An All-American at Notre Dame, Mike is the Bills' player representative."
-1979 Topps No. 87

1979 Profile: Dennis L. Johnson
Defensive Tackle
No. 75
Delaware
"Acquired by the Bills from the Redskins prior to the 1978 campaign, Dennis proved to be a valuable member of the Buffalo defensive unit last season. He's a hard hitter.
Dennis was a Kodak Little All-American in 1972."
-1979 Topps No. 428
